I was so looking forward to this book! But then, however they choose the narrator, they chose one that cannot follow the previous book with the Soanish accent for the male lead character. Followed by using the wrong name for the lead female character...her name is 'CATRIONA' not 'KATRINA'! The story is wonderful, but the narrator was definitely a poor choice for this book when a Spanish accent is essential for a main character. So disappointed...I was just so conscious of the error every time she used the wrong name.

I am 3/4 through the book, and will listen to the end, but the heroine was so completely immature and whiney that it was hard to get through. Its possible that the narrationinfluencesmy liking of the characater of 'Cathy'. I liked the character of Adam, but it's hard to enjoy a book with so few likable characters. The narration makes me cringe. I'm sure others like her, but when I see her name, the only thing that makes me listen is if it in a series. I have been throughly spoiled by Tim Campbell.
